Choosing a Bachelor of Pharmacy (B.Pharm) degree requires evaluating both upfront tuition costs and long-term career returns. With total course fees across Indian institutions ranging from ₹1.5 Lakhs to over ₹8 Lakhs, financial aid is vital for aspiring healthcare and pharmaceutical professionals. Leading universities offer distinct financial relief mechanisms, including merit-based scholarships, sports quotas, defense wards concessions, and state-level tuition fee waivers (TFW).
Transparent fee disclosures ensure that students are not blindsided by hidden laboratory or library charges. When selecting a pharmacy college, applicants must carefully examine the continuity terms of these scholarships. Key criteria for sustaining fee waivers across subsequent semesters typically include maintaining a minimum CGPA, regular attendance benchmarks, and zero disciplinary infractions.
Key Points for Students
- ✓Merit-Based Waivers: 20% to 100% tuition fee reductions tied to 12th board scores or CUET/GPAT performance.
- ✓Need & Domicile Support: Government and private university grants for economically weaker sections (EWS) and regional domicile candidates.
- ✓Performance Continuity: Mandatory CGPA thresholds (typically 7.5 to 8.5) to renew fee waivers year over year.

Step-by-Step Practical Decision Framework
Actionable steps to evaluate institutions before applying
1Step 1
Verify Scholarship Criteria and Renewal Terms
Check whether the fee waiver is a one-time entrance concession or renewable across all 4 years based on semester CGPA.
2Step 2
Audit True Net Cost vs. Placement Disclosures
Subtract tuition fee waivers from the total cost and compare against median placement packages reported in official NIRF data.
3Step 3
Inspect Statutory Approvals and Facilities
Ensure the institution holds active approvals from the Pharmacy Council of India (PCI) and AICTE alongside well-equipped formulation labs.

Frequently Asked Questions
Clear answers to common student admission questions
What are the eligibility criteria for B.Pharm tuition fee waivers?
Most institutions require candidates to have completed 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ry, and Biology/Mathematics with a minimum aggregate of 50% to 60%, alongside qualifying scores in national or state entrance examinations like GPAT, CUET, or institutional entrance tests.
Can merit scholarships be renewed every year?
Yes, but renewal is typically conditional. Students must maintain a designated minimum CGPA, fulfill attendance criteria, and remain free of active academic or disciplinary backlogs.
Do private B.Pharm colleges offer government-backed fee waivers?
Many approved private and deemed universities participate in state tuition fee waiver (TFW) schemes or offer institutional scholarships that match or exceed government norms for economically disadvantaged students.
